On Wed, May 07, 2014 at 01:14:09PM +0900, Jingoo Han wrote:
> The site-specific OOM messages are unnecessary, because they
> duplicate the MM subsystem generic OOM message. For example,
> k.alloc and v.alloc failures use dump_stack().
Yup. Yet, this is trivial stuff, please make it one patch for the
whole subsystem.
